General Purpose

The IT Manager leads cross‑functional IT teams and delivers large‑scale technology initiatives across multiple work streams, combining strong leadership with hands‑on technical and project management expertise. This role oversees the full lifecycle of projects from requirements gathering through implementation and support while designing and deploying enterprise mobility solutions supporting 10,000+ devices using platforms such as SOTI, Intune or other Enterprise Mobility Management solutions.

The role combines people leadership with hands‑on technical and project management responsibilities. The position ensures timely execution of projects, fosters cross‑functional collaboration, and drives scalable technology solutions that support business growth.

Additionally, the role partners closely with business stakeholders to translate requirements into scalable technology solutions and collaborates with vendors to deliver enhancements, resolve production issues, and continuously improve platform performance.

Essential Functions
  • Experience with EMM platforms (such as SOTI Mobile Control, Intune, Workspace ONE) with large‑scale device rollouts and support in retail or enterprise environments.
  • Working experience in enterprise mobile application deployment and management automation.
  • Strong knowledge of Android Enterprise and device management best practices.
  • Act as a liaison between technical and business teams to understand requirements, troubleshoot issues, and advise on solutions.
  • Collaborate with internal and external IT teams to improve processes and maintain service stability through adherence to standards and documentation.
  • Lead development of content and present to senior leadership.
  • Analyze and leverage new and existing technologies to meet business needs and drive enhancements.
  • Manage projects through the full SDLC, ensuring accurate requirements, efficient execution, and timely delivery.
  • Create and manage detailed project plans, resources, budget and timelines; oversee testing, communication, training, and support plans.
  • Ensure accurate documentation and achievement of business benefits within budget and schedule.
  • Collaborate on large projects, performing design reviews, analysis, and testing.
  • Plan and communicate release and deployment strategies with stakeholders.
  • Support production systems and coordinate enhancements; prioritize issues and requests.
  • Lead and mentor IT team members, fostering accountability and continuous improvement.
